Understanding the Legal Framework of Stormwater Pollution Prevention Plans
The legal framework surrounding Stormwater Pollution Prevention Plans (SWPPPs) is primarily governed by federal, state, and local regulations aimed at protecting water quality. The Clean Water Act (CWA) plays a pivotal role by establishing the National Pollution Discharge Elimination System (NPDES) permit program, which requires certain facilities to develop and implement SWPPPs. These plans serve as legally mandated tools to mitigate stormwater pollution from construction, industrial, and municipal sources.
Regulatory agencies like the Environmental Protection Agency (EPA) set nationwide standards, while states often enforce their own regulations that may be more stringent. Compliance with these laws is mandatory for facilities subject to NPDES permits, and failure to adhere can result in penalties or enforcement actions. Components of an Effective Stormwater Pollution Prevention Plan
An effective Stormwater Pollution Prevention Plan (SWPPP) includes several critical components designed to minimize pollution risks. These components typically encompass site characterization, pollutant source identification, and control measures tailored to specific operations. Accurate site assessment helps determine potential stormwater contamination points, ensuring targeted management.
The plan also incorporates best management practices (BMPs) such as sediment controls, spill prevention procedures, and structural BMPs to prevent pollutant runoff. Clear operational procedures are outlined to maintain compliance and environmental safety. Inclusion of employee training programs ensures staff are knowledgeable about pollution prevention measures.
Monitoring and inspection protocols are vital components, allowing continuous assessment of control effectiveness. Proper recordkeeping documents compliance efforts and facilitates regulatory reporting. Monitoring and inspection protocols
Monitoring and inspection protocols involve systematic procedures to ensure compliance with stormwater pollution prevention plans. Regular monitoring helps identify potential pollution sources and evaluates the effectiveness of implemented controls. Inspections should be scheduled at consistent intervals, especially after storm events.
A well-designed protocol includes a clear checklist of inspection items, such as spill prevention measures, sediment control devices, and waste management practices. Documentation of each inspection, noting observed conditions and corrective actions, is vital for accountability.
Key components of monitoring and inspection protocols include:
- Routine inspections of erosion controls, storage areas, and discharge points.
- Post-storm inspections to assess runoff and potential pollutant mobilization.
- Recording findings and monitoring results in organized records.
- Promptly addressing identified deficiencies to prevent pollution violations.

Recordkeeping and documentation requirements
Maintaining accurate and comprehensive records is a fundamental aspect of compliance with stormwater law. Businesses and facilities must document all activities related to stormwater pollution prevention plans, including training sessions, inspections, and maintenance activities. These records serve as evidence demonstrating adherence to regulatory requirements.
Proper documentation should be clear, organized, and readily accessible for audits or inspections. This includes calendars of scheduled inspections, maintenance logs, spill reports, and corrective action records. Consistent recordkeeping not only ensures transparency but also facilitates effective review and continuous improvement of stormwater management practices.
Regulatory agencies often require specific documentation forms and report submissions at designated intervals. Failure to maintain detailed records can result in penalties or increased scrutiny. Stormwater Management Best Practices for Pollution Prevention
Implementing effective stormwater management practices is vital for pollution prevention within the framework of stormwater law. Proven techniques help control runoff, reduce pollutants, and ensure regulatory compliance. Adopting best practices aligns with legal requirements and fosters sustainable operations.
Key practices include installing erosion controls such as silt fences and sediment basins to prevent the transport of pollutants. Maintaining good housekeeping by regularly cleaning storm drains and spill containment measures also significantly reduce contamination risks.
It is recommended to develop structured protocols, including these essential steps:
- Conduct routine inspection and maintenance of stormwater control measures.
- Implement proper waste disposal procedures to avoid contaminants entering runoff.
- Use stabilized construction exits to reduce site erosion.
- Establish vegetative buffers around disturbed areas for natural filtration.

Future Trends and Innovations in Stormwater Pollution Prevention
Emerging technologies and innovative approaches are shaping the future of stormwater pollution prevention. Advances in data analytics, remote sensing, and real-time monitoring enable more precise detection and management of pollution sources. These tools improve compliance and foster proactive responses, reducing environmental impact.
Smart stormwater management systems integrate IoT devices to automate treatment processes and optimize resource use. This automation enhances efficiency and ensures continuous adherence to legal standards, reinforcing the importance of Stormwater Pollution Prevention Plans.
Additionally, sustainable infrastructure solutions, such as green roofs, permeable pavements, and bio-retention systems, are increasingly incorporated into stormwater management strategies. These innovations help mitigate pollution at the source while promoting ecological resilience.
As regulations evolve, so do innovative compliance strategies. Governments and industries explore pilot programs incorporating artificial intelligence and machine learning to predict pollution trends and adapt plans accordingly.
